Maids Meaning in English

word · lemma: maid

/ˈmeɪdz/
maydz
/mˈeɪdz/
maydz

التعريف

Maids are women whose job is to clean and look after someone’s house or to work as a servant. Sometimes, the word is also used for young, unmarried women in old-fashioned contexts.

الاستخدام والفروق الدقيقة

Commonly refers to women employed in domestic cleaning roles, especially in hotels and private homes. In modern English, 'housekeeper' or 'cleaner' may sound more neutral; 'maid' can be old-fashioned or imply a lower status. In literature, 'maid' may mean an unmarried young woman.
